d = depth
t1 = top flange thickness b1 = top flange width o = outside to outside web plates tw = web thickness b2 = bottom flange width t2 = bottom flange thickness |
Description: Welded plate box is a built-up material made of plate material welded together.
Other shape file specifications: " Nominal Depth ," " Weight per Unit " (lbs/ft or kg/m), " Structural Properties ."
Additional settings to those in the local shape file are defined on the Rolled Section Material window. These additional settings are read-only in SDS2 Site Planning.
Please note: A welded plate box section must be defined in the local shape file before users of a full-featured SDS2 program can add such a section to your current Job .
Section size naming convention : BOX+nominal_depth+x+nominal_weight/length (pounds/foot U.S.). For example, BOX12x50 . Welded plate box sections can be added to a shape file ( in a full-featured SDS2 program , not in SDS2 Site Planning) using a entirely different naming convention.
Submaterial piece marking : The default submaterial mark prefix for welded plate box material is wpb .
Steel grades that are available for welded plate box material are set up using the Job Options list of " Plate Grades ."
